American Robin
Lawns, parks, gardens, farmland, and forest edges. One of the most familiar birds in suburban North America.
Song & Call Comparison
American Robin
A clear, caroling song of 2-3 note phrases: 'cheerily, cheer-up, cheerio'. Sings from dawn perches. Sharp 'tut-tut-tut' alarm call and thin 'seeee' flight note.

Geographic Range & Migration
American Robin
North America from Alaska and Canada to Mexico. Northern populations migrate south in winter; southern populations are largely resident.

How to Tell Them Apart
American Robin
Dark grey-brown upperparts with a warm brick-red breast and belly. White eye-ring and streaked white throat. Female slightly paler.
Bright yellow bill with a dark tip

About These Birds
American Robin
The American robin is widely regarded as a harbinger of spring across North America. Despite its name, it is a true thrush unrelated to the European robin. American robins produce two to three broods per year and are among the earliest birds to sing in the morning chorus.
